According to oral medicine experts, medicines such as vitamin C tablets and blood pressure pills may have serious bearing on dental problems of Americans. Patients don’t know these side effects because their doctors don’t tell them, and this might be because their doctors don’t know also, the specialists say.
A dentist and pharmacologist at the University of Buffalo said they urged dentists to question patients about their general health and medications. He said they have to look very carefully at the medicines their patients take and think very carefully about the side effects.
The following information was presented by oral medicine specialists who taught classes at this week’s ADA meeting. Gum swelling is apparently suffered by 20% of patients who take calcium channel blockers for high blood pressure and heart disease. Inflammation opens gums so that they are susceptible to bacterial infection, thus developing swelling and gum disease. Included in this list of medicines are the widely sold drugs. Amphetamines and anti epilepsy drugs create similar swelling side effects as well. A more serious type of overgrowth of the gums is a side effect of cyclosporin, a drug used to prevent organ rejection. The appearance of leukemia caused gum inflammation is almost the same as cyclosporin caused inflammation.
A lot of drugs are responsible for causing dry mouth, which is also caused by radiation treatment. Since not enough saliva can pose as a dental problem for people, those who suffer from lack of it may need topical fluoride treatment. Because of the problems calcium channel blockers bring, the dentist would often resort to asking doctors for a switch in the patient’s prescription.
If not, they need very strict plaque control and to see the dentist every two months, he said. Indeed, gum side effects could be prevented by a clean mouth, said another dentist, who showed a photograph of a Procardia patient whose teeth and gums were so damaged the patient needed surgery. If the mouth is plaque free, he said, then there’s no problem that I see.
The only visible part of the front teeth of the Dilantin patient in the photo he showed was the tips because of swollen gums. Treatment of the gum pockets within 10 days is recommended by him for patients going on Dilantin to minimize the condition. The problem is not just confined to prescription drugs. Over the counter lozenges, cough drops and antacids are full of sugar.
In one woman’s case, cavities were always showing all throughout her mouth. She did not eat sweets so much and brushed her teeth regularly, and this made dentists wonder.
